Output 65729e30353abdb3416c19e887f0363764fc4c48b8327f1ee4eb205335527bf7:0

value
421730500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 eb27dc55d492ae144eca97679b42215fd659b843 OP_EQUALVERIFY OP_CHECKSIG
address
1NSPYeeUxG4uTF4v44txrXNVHinh2vaebz
transaction
65729e30353abdb3416c19e887f0363764fc4c48b8327f1ee4eb205335527bf7
spent
true